Form 4: Peapack Gladstone Financial Corp: Officer Rossi Reports Stock Transactions

Sentiment:

SEC Form 4 Filing


Francesco S. Rossi, SVP/Chief Accounting Officer of Peapack Gladstone Financial Corp, reports the disposition of shares to cover tax obligations and the acquisition of phantom stock and restricted stock units.

Summary

  • On March 20, 2024, Francesco S. Rossi, SVP/Chief Accounting Officer of Peapack Gladstone Financial Corp, filed a Form 4.
  • Rossi disposed of 552 shares of common stock at a price of $23.92 to cover tax obligations.
  • Following the transaction, Rossi directly owns 4,206.1875 shares of common stock.
  • Rossi also indirectly owns 4,622.693 shares through the Employee Stock Purchase Plan.
  • Additionally, Rossi holds 2,228 shares of phantom stock that vest in three equal installments and 1,068 shares of phantom stock that vest in five equal installments.
  • Rossi also holds 2,456 restricted stock units that vest in three equal installments.
